What You Should Know

Better Than Bouillon Vegetarian Base (8 oz) is a concentrated savory paste sold in a small jar that lives in the soup and broth aisle of American supermarkets — shelved beside canned stocks, bouillon cubes, gravy mixes and other cooking bases. You’ll spot it near vegetarian and natural product options or in the center-aisle section for seasonings and cooking staples. It fits shopping trips for home cooks stocking pantry essentials: meal-prep Sundays when you’re making large pots of soup, last-minute weeknight dinners when you need an instant flavor boost, or storm-prep lists for long-simmering comfort stews. The Better Than Bouillon brand positions itself as a slightly upscale, time-saving alternative to cubes and tubs — marketing to adults who want rich, restaurant-style umami without hours of simmering. The jar emphasizes a “Vegetarian” claim on the label, presenting a health-adjacent halo; there’s no organic certification visible on the typical package and the ingredient panel includes familiar cooking words alongside industrial components. In plain processing terms, it’s a shelf-stable, concentrated flavor base made with vegetable puree and several processed flavor enhancers. Sensory experience: a thick, dark-brown paste with a glossy, sticky texture; a small dab dissolves into hot water to release a deep, salty, umami aroma driven by yeast extract and hydrolyzed soy protein, with a faint sweetness from corn syrup solids and sugar and a caramel color for visual depth. Rituals around it are pragmatic — a measuring spoon into a pot, a pinch added to gravies, sauces or beans — making it a ubiquitous, convenient tool in many American kitchens.

Ultra-Processing Assessment

NOVA Score:4 / 4

Ultra-Processed

Why this score?

Contains multiple industrial ingredients and additives (hydrolyzed soy protein, corn syrup solids, maltodextrin, natural flavors, caramel color) and is a shelf-stable formulated product, consistent with ultra-processed foods (NOVA 4).
